Understanding Your Monthly Payment

Your monthly mortgage payment consists of several components:

  • Principal: The amount borrowed to purchase the home, paid down over the loan term.
  • Interest: The cost of borrowing, expressed as a percentage of the loan amount.
  • Property Taxes: Local taxes based on your home's assessed value, paid to Washington County and municipalities.
  • Homeowners Insurance: Protects your property against damage or loss, with costs varying by coverage.
  • Private Mortgage Insurance (PMI): Required if your down payment is less than 20%, adding to your monthly cost.

Using a mortgage calculator helps estimate these expenses and plan your budget effectively.

Local Cost Factors

Washington County has specific costs that influence your monthly payment:

  • Property Tax Rates: Averaging around 1.8% of assessed value, though rates vary by municipality. West Bend, for example, has a rate of approximately 1.75%.
  • Homeowners Insurance: Annual premiums average $1,000–$1,500, depending on property size and location.
  • HOA Fees: Common in planned communities, typically ranging from $100–$300 monthly, covering amenities and maintenance.

Factoring these into your calculations ensures a realistic view of affordability.

Tips for First-Time Buyers

If you're new to homebuying in Washington County, consider these steps:

  • Save for a Down Payment: Aim for at least 10–20% to avoid PMI and secure better rates.
  • Compare Lenders: Shop around for competitive interest rates and loan terms from local banks, credit unions, and national lenders.
  • Explore Wisconsin Programs: Programs like WHEDA (Wisconsin Housing and Economic Development Authority) offer low-down-payment loans and grants for qualifying buyers.
  • Get Pre-Approved: Strengthen your offer by showing sellers you’re a serious, qualified buyer.
